INCONEL® alloy X-750 (UNS N07750 / W.Nr. 2.4669) is a precipitation-hardenable nickel-chromium alloy used for its corrosion and oxidation resistance and high strength at temperatures to 1300°F. Although much of the effect of precipitation hardening is lost with increasing temperature over 1300°F, heat-treated material has useful strength up to 1800°F.
Inconel X-750 flat bar is a nickel alloy bar with a rectangular cross-section. It has excellent corrosion resistance and high temperature resistance, and can work continuously in special environments. Depending on the size and requirements, Inconel X-750 flat bar can be cold drawn from Inconel X-750 billet or round bar, or it can be cut from plate or strip. Chemical Composition of Inconel X-750
S ≤ 0.010%
Si ≤ 0.50%
C ≤ 0.08%
Mn ≤ 1.00%
Co ≤ 1.00%
Nb + Ta: 0.70% ~ 1.20%
Nb + Ta: 0.70% ~ 1.20%
Al: 0.40% ~ 1.00%
Ti: 2.25% ~ 2.75%
Cu ≤ 0.50%
Fe: 5.0% ~ 9.0%
Cr: 14.0% ~ 17.0%
Ni ≥ 70.0%
*Chemical Composition According to ASTM B637

Data Sheet
Physical Properties
| Density | g/cm3 | 8.28 | |
|---|---|---|---|
| lb/in.3 | 0.299 | ||
| Melting Range | °F | 2540 - 2600 | |
| °C | 1393 - 1427 | ||
Mechanical Properties
| Condition & Size | Tensile Strength | Yield Strength (0.2% Offset) | Elongation | Reduction of Area | Hardness |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| MPa, min | MPa, min | %, min | %, min | HB | |
| Solution at 2100°F (1149°C) + stabilize + precipitation harden | 965 | 620 | 8 | ... | 262 min |
| Solution at 1800°F (982°C) + precipitation harden / Up to 63.5mm, exclusive | 1170 | 790 | 18 | 18 | 302-363 |
| Solution at 1800°F (982°C) + precipitation harden / 63.5 to 101.6mm, exclusive | 1170 | 790 | 15 | 15 | 302-363 |
| Solution anneal at 2000°F (1093°C) + precipitation harden | 1103-1276 | 689-896 | 20 | 20 | 267-363 |
*Mechanical Properties According to ASTM B637
